Principle
The NucleoBond BAC 100 Kit is designed for purifying large DNA fragments such as cosmids, bacteriophage P1 clones, P1-derived artificial chromosomes (PACs), and bacterial artificial chromosomes (BACs), without phenol/chloroform extraction. The procedure takes less than 1 hour to isolate BAC DNA free from any kind of RNA, proteins, metabolites, dyes, or carbohydrates. After purification, all nucleic acids show absorbance ratios of A260/A280 as high as 1.8–2.0.
Low amounts of impurities, which often act as strong inhibitors for enzymatic processing, sequencing, transfections, transcriptions, etc., are removed completely.
NucleoBond Folded Filters, which are specially designed to eliminate the centrifugation step after the alkaline lysis step, are provided with the kit. Using the filters reduces hands-on-time and eliminates plastic waste common to other filtration systems. In approximately 10 minutes of unattended operation, complete removal of SDS and cellular debris from plasmid samples is achieved. NucleoBond Folded Filters do not induce shearing of large DNA constructs, such as PACs or BACs.
The patented anion exchange resin in the NucleoBond column is known to provide high-purity DNA equivalent or superior to that obtained by two successive rounds of CsCl ultracentrifugation. The plasmid purification procedure is performed in the absence of toxic material such as phenol, chloroform, ethidium bromide, or CsCl.

Procedure for NucleoBond 100 BAC Purification
Bacteria harvested from the culture broth are lysed by using a modified alkaline/SDS procedure. The bacterial lysate is cleared by filtration and loaded onto the equilibrated column, where plasmid DNA binds to the anion exchange resin. After subsequent washing steps, the purified plasmid DNA is eluted in a high-salt buffer and precipitated with isopropanol. The plasmid DNA is reconstituted in TE buffer for further use.
